在当今数字化时代,人们几乎无时无刻不与各种各样的设备进行互动。无论是智能手机、平板电脑、笔记本还是台式电脑,人们使用不同的设备来访问网站和应用程序。这给网站设计师带来了巨大的挑战,即如何确保在不同设备上用户体验的一致性。这就是我们今天要探讨的话题:网站设计中的多设备适配与响应式。
多设备适配和响应式设计是两种常用的解决方案。多设备适配是指为不同的设备设计和开发不同的网站版本。这意味着网站设计师需要创建适用于不同屏幕尺寸和操作系统的不同版本。例如,为iPhone设计一个专用的网站版本,为iPad设计另一个版本,为PC和Mac设计第三个版本。每个版本都会有自己独特的布局和功能,以适应不同设备的特点。
多设备适配也存在一些问题。首先,它需要进行大量的重复工作。设计师们需要为每个设备创建和维护不同的网站版本,这增加了开发时间和成本。同时,这种方法也没有考虑到新设备的快速发展,带来了对新设备进行兼容性更新的需求。
为了解决这些问题,响应式设计应运而生。响应式设计是一种能够根据设备屏幕尺寸和特性自动调整布局和功能的设计方法。简而言之,响应式设计能够使网站根据不同设备的要求而自动适应。无论是在大屏幕电视上还是在小尺寸手机上,网站都能提供良好的用户体验。
响应式设计背后的核心思想是弹性网格布局和可变大小的媒体。通过使用弹性网格布局,网站设计师可以根据不同设备的屏幕尺寸来自动调整页面元素的布局。这样,网页的内容会根据屏幕的大小和方向而自动变化,以非常大限度地利用可用的空间。
而可变大小的媒体则是为了适应不同设备的显示需求。通过使用媒体查询,网站设计师可以为不同的设备设置不同的样式和布局。例如,对于较小的移动设备,可以通过隐藏某些元素或使用简化的布局来提供更好的用户体验。
响应式设计并非没有挑战。首先,设计师需要考虑到不同屏幕尺寸和设备特性带来的不同用户需求。例如,虽然在手机上内容的垂直滚动是常见的,但在电视上可能并不适用。设计师需要权衡这些差异,并做出相应的调整。
响应式设计需要更多的前期规划和设计工作。在设计阶段,需要考虑到布局和功能在不同设备上的表现,并进行相应的调整。同时,对于一些复杂的网站和应用程序,响应式设计可能不是非常佳选择。因为为了适应不同设备,可能需要进行大量的妥协和牺牲。
总的来说,多设备适配和响应式设计是现代网站设计中必不可少的两个概念。虽然多设备适配在某些特定情况下仍然有其优势,但响应式设计更加灵活和未来导向。它能够适应不断变化的设备和用户需求。然而,响应式设计也需要设计师们更深入地思考和规划,以确保非常佳的用户体验。